WEB1583/25 is a planning application for permission at Block E Binary Hub, Roe's Lane, Bonham Street, Dublin 8, received by Dublin City Council on 19 Mar 2025 and first seen by Planning Register on 11 Sept 2026. The application describes: We, On Tower Ireland Limited are applying Permission to install 4 no. 2.1m Antenna, 3 no. 1.5m Antenna, 7 no. 0.6m Antenna & 6 no. transmission dishes on ballast mounted supporting poles together with associated equipment cabinets, cabling and associated site works at the roof of Block E Binary Hub, Roe’s Lane, Bonham Street, Dublin 8. The council granted permission on 13 May 2025. The five-week observation window closed on 23 Apr 2025. The site is zoned null under the Dublin City Council development plan. Zoning at the site
Zone Z5 - DEV PLAN 2022-2028
Z5: City Centre: To consolidate and facilitate the development of the central area, and to identify, reinforce, strengthen and protect its civic design character and dignity.
The main town centre — retail, offices, civic uses, apartments.
